The Appeal of Cast Iron Mini Cocottes
Cast iron mini cocottes are ideal for individual servings, making them perfect for restaurants looking to provide a personalized dining experience. Additionally, these versatile pots are not just limited to cooking; they can also double as serveware, allowing for a seamless transition from oven to table. Their ability to maintain even heat distribution makes them excellent for slow-cooking, braising, and baking,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ully.
Manufacturers at the Forefront
Several manufacturers have distinguished themselves in the cast iron mini cocotte market, delivering products that are both functional and stylish. Brands like Le Creuset have long been celebrated for their high-quality enameled cast iron cookware. Their mini cocottes come in various vibrant colors and are not only robust but also resistant to chipping and cracking.
Another notable manufacturer is Staub, renowned for its heavy-weight cast iron cocottes that excel in heat retention and moisture regulation. Staub's mini cocottes often feature a textured interior that enhances the browning of food, making them a preferred choice for culinary professionals. Their designs frequently incorporate intricate details, appealing to both the chef’s artistry and the diner's experience.
Emerging brands are also making a mark in this space. Companies like Cuisinart and Lodge provide affordable options without compromising on quality. Lodge, for example, is recognized for its traditional cast iron cookware, and its mini cocottes are no exception, offering exceptional value and an accessible entry point for novice cooks.
